Transaction f25665f1e96f5857832bbd96af14246cb5052fe0fc5b5800d166e052ab29b55e
1 Input
1 Output
-
f25665f1e96f5857832bbd96af14246cb5052fe0fc5b5800d166e052ab29b55e:0
- value
- 309966
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e27736746deabc97664708a187ad6e0dbf9d4686 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MeSXQ6kJxaxMgNu6rAWbK7zineJvhgprY